    Even though the specific game you complete (ultimately) may show you spent five minutes, the leaderboards will add up all the time in between and you may be shocked to find that you spent four hours on the total event. Once you started a game, all the time since you start, up to when you complete the game (with redeals, replays, putting off your PC to take the dog for a walk) is added to that game. I have found that this only happens to me when I have not completed a game. Many players complain about the time ticking even when you are not playing.It, therefore, does not make a difference whether you are a premium (paying) player or one who has to watch the boring ads in between. The clock only starts ticking once you move the first card.This is my opinion based on taking part in the events. There are some discussion threads that I would like to respond to.
